Understanding Facial Nerve Paralysis
Facial nerve paralysis occurs when the facial nerve, responsible for controlling the muscles of facial expression, becomes damaged. This can result from various causes.
-
Bell’s Palsy: An idiopathic condition leading to sudden, temporary facial weakness.
-
Trauma or Injury: Physical damage to the facial nerve due to accidents or surgical procedures.
-
Infections or Inflammation: Conditions like viral infections that affect nerve function.
-
Tumors: Growths that may impinge upon the facial nerve.
The impact of facial nerve paralysis extends beyond physical appearance, often leading to emotional distress and social isolation.

Microsurgical Nerve Repair
This technique involves the precise reconnection of damaged facial nerves using specialized instruments. Early intervention is crucial for optimal outcomes.
Cross-Facial Nerve Grafting
In cases where direct nerve repair isn’t feasible, a healthy nerve from the opposite side of the face is used to restore function.
Muscle Transfer Surgery
For long-standing paralysis, muscles from other parts of the body, such as the gracilis muscle, are transplanted to the face to restore movement and expression.
